Route 398 Bridge
Route 398 Bridge is a public boat ramp on Bayou Morgan near Morgan City, Louisiana. This beginner-level spot offers kayaking, paddleboarding, sea kayaking. Amenities include boat ramp, parking. Best visited in spring and summer and fall and winter.

About This Location
Launch into Bayou Morgan near Morgan City, Louisiana. Beginner level with sheltered and tidal water.
Paddlers looking for protected waters in Louisiana can launch from Route 398 Bridge into Bayou Morgan.
Kayakers will find the waters here well-suited to touring and exploration. Stand-up paddleboarding is popular here when winds are light, especially in the morning hours.
You can expect sheltered and tidal water when paddling here. The recommended season runs Year-round. Facilities include boat ramp and parking.
Located about 5 min from Morgan City, Route 398 Bridge is a convenient option for Morgan City-area paddlers.

Paddling Tips
- •Check for any no-paddle zones or restricted areas near ports.
- •Time your paddle around slack tide for the easiest conditions.
- •Watch for boat traffic, especially in narrow channels and near marinas.
- •Explore the shoreline for hidden coves and calm side channels.
